
Gβ Antibody (C-8) is a mouse monoclonal IgG1 antibody that detects Gβ in mouse, rat, and human samples through various applications including western blotting (WB), immunoprecipitation (IP), immunofluorescence (IF), immunohistochemistry with paraffin-embedded sections (IHCP), and enzyme-linked immunosorbent assay (ELISA). Gβ, a crucial component of heterotrimeric G proteins, plays a significant role in transmitting signals from cell surface receptors to intracellular effectors, thereby influencing numerous physiological processes. Gβ subunits are essential regulators of G protein α subunits and certain signal transduction receptors, which are vital for maintaining cellular communication and response to external stimuli. Notably, Gβ5, one of the five members of the β-subunit family, exhibits unique characteristics, being only 50% homologous to the other β subunits, Gβ1-4, which share at least 83% homology. This distinctiveness is important as Gβ5 is predominantly expressed in the brain, pancreas, kidney, and heart, suggesting specialized functions in these tissues. anti-Gβ antibody (C-8) is an invaluable tool for researchers aiming to explore the intricate signaling pathways mediated by G proteins, facilitating a deeper understanding of their roles in health and disease.
